Episode 2 - On Writing, Yoga, Diversity & Inclusion

My second guest, Denise Robinson, is a lawyer, who has a passion for diversity & inclusion, yoga & mindfulness, and has gone a different route by founding her own company called The Still Center where she helps lawyers and other professionals bring their best, to all aspects of their lives and prepares organizations to put people first. This conversation was recorded two weeks ago but it’s particularly poignant in light of the protests sweeping America in recent days. #blacklivesmatter

We discuss pivoting your career when you have fewer responsibilities versus pivoting because you have more, diversity in yoga and the importance of simply remembering to breathe, Durban bush knives and their relevance to writing and she schools me on how diversity and inclusion, implicit biases and a mindset of scarcity are all interrelated. She also tells us a little about what it was like having a certain two-term US President as a law professor. (Hint: No. 44)
